I was invited to participate in the 2nd Annual Bird Dog Silent Auction, a show of movie posters. Artists were asked to produce a poster for an existing or fictitious movie, and who could resist that challenge?
Digging through my stacks of well-loved science fiction paperbacks, I came across one of my all-time favorites, Of Men and Monsters by William Tenn (1968). Originally published as The Men in the Walls (Galaxy Publishing Corp. 1963), this is one of the best “man as cockroach” novels ever written.
For this piece I was inspired by the art of Richard Powers, who did a lot of Tenn covers for Ballantine, and Kamala Dolphin-Kingsley’s use of salt with watercolor.
